Is the cord safe to run through a window or under a door?
Yes, as long as the cord is not pinched, crushed, or cut by the window or door frame. For outdoor to indoor runs, most customers use a window gap of a few inches and make sure the connection stays dry. A weatherproof grommet or door sweep can protect the cord in high traffic areas.
What is the most common safety mistake people make with string lights?
The most common mistake is linking too many strands together or overloading an outlet with extension cords. This strand is rated to link up to 45 strands end to end, but you should still confirm your outlet and any extension cords are rated for the total load. Following the included instructions keeps the setup safe.

What is the difference between LED string lights and traditional incandescent string lights?
LED string lights use solid state light emitting diodes that run cool, last up to 25,000 hours, and use a small fraction of the energy of incandescent mini lights. Traditional incandescent mini lights use thin tungsten filaments that run hot, use more electricity, and burn out much faster. LEDs are safer, more efficient, and longer lasting, which is why they have become the new standard for indoor and outdoor string lighting.
